Growing up as the son of fruit grower’s certainly had some benefits. I’m thinking particularly of eating garden fresh vegetables. Auntie Kay would plant peas as soon as she could which meant that sometimes she planted in February and we ate fresh peas by Easter. That was the beginning of the fresh produce. Wally and […]

Open House at firehall
Oldest and the finest – side by side today at Okanagan Falls Fire and Rescue. Chief Bob Haddow said turnout was excellent with about a hundred people in 4 hours. One of the chief reasons for such a show of all the equipment, history and the hall is recruits. Haddow says he expects three new […]
